Warrants for arrest of PML-N men



By Our Correspondent


SIALKOT, Feb 27: A Daska civil judge on Tuesday issued non-bailable warrants for the arrest of five PML-N leaders for not appearing before the court.

Bambaanwala police had registered a case against MNA Khwaja Muhammad Asif, former MNA Sahibzada Syed Iftikharul Hasan, former MPA Idrees Ahmad Bajwa, former MPA Mansha Ullah Butt and Shujaat Ali Pasha who had a clash with police when they halted them from going to Lahore to receive PML-N president Mian Shahbaz Sharif in 2004.

The court ordered police to arrest and produce them in the court on April 4.

However, police have not yet arrested them.

BAJWAT VILLAGES: The ordeal of the residents of Bajwat’s 85 villages continued for the 12th successive day on Tuesday as they remained cut off from the rest of the district.

The wooden belly bridge over Tavi near Saidpur collapsed due to a spate in the river caused by fresh spell of heavy rains in Sialkot district and the catchment areas in occupied Jammu and Kashmir.

The villagers recently built the bridge on self-help basis after waiting for several months for the government help. The bridge collapsed in December 2006, due to flood in the river.

When contacted, Sialkot DCO Maj Rizwanullah Baig (retired) said the district administration was making efforts for the early repair of the bridge.

JASHN-I-SIALKOT: The Sialkot Tehsil Municipal Administration (TMA) has announced a week-long Jashn-i-Sialkot from March 26 to 31.

Sialkot tehsil nazim Imtiaz Dar told newsmen on Tuesday that Horse and Cattle Show, flower show, dog show, musical show, mushaira, senior citizens walks and evening with the special children would be part of the festivities.

He said an industrial exhibition would be held in which industrialists from Lahore, Gujranwala, Gujrat, Faisalabad, Multan and other cities would display their products.

He said Chief Minister Pervaiz Elahi and Governor Khalid Maqbool would inaugurate these celebrations.

CONVICTED: The Daska additional district and sessions judge on Tuesday sentenced two brothers to death with Rs100,000 fine each for killing their brother-in-law.

Brothers Imran and Irfan murdered their brother-in-law Maqsood Iqbal over a domestic dispute in Koreyki, Satrah, on July 17, 2004.

EXECUTED: A convict was hanged in the Sialkot district jail on Tuesday.

Convict Bashir had killed Salamat in Narowal over a land dispute in 1998.
